The Mesothelioma causes treatment protocol
Mesothelioma is a rare and aggressive form of cancer primarily caused by exposure to asbestos fibers. Despite being preventable, it remains a significant health concern due to the long latency period between asbestos exposure and disease onset. Understanding the causes of mesothelioma and the current treatment protocols is crucial for early diagnosis and effective management.
The primary cause of mesothelioma is inhalation or ingestion of asbestos fibers. When asbestos-containing materials are disturbed, microscopic fibers are released into the air. Inhaled fibers can lodge into the lining of the lungs (pleura), abdomen (peritoneum), or the heart (pericardium), leading to cellular damage and mutations over time. Occupational exposure remains the most common risk factor, especially among workers in construction, shipbuilding, manufacturing, and demolition industries. Environmental exposure from living near asbestos mines or factories also contributes to cases. It is essential to note that mesothelioma has a long latency period, often developing 20 to 50 years after initial exposure, which complicates early detection.
Diagnosing mesothelioma involves a combination of imaging studies, such as X-rays and CT scans, along with biopsy procedures to confirm malignancy. Once diagnosed, staging the cancer helps determine the extent of spread and guides treatment decisions. Given its aggressive nature and late presentation, treatment options are often limited but aim to prolong survival and improve quality of life.
The standard treatment protocols for mesothelioma typically involve multimodal approaches. Surgery is considered for early-stage disease and may include procedures like extrapleural pneumonectomy or pleurectomy/decortication, which aim to remove tumor masses and affected tissues. However, surgery alone rarely leads to long-term remission due to the disease’s aggressive behavior. Chemotherapy, often with agents such as pemetrexed combined with cisplatin, is a cornerstone of mesothelioma treatment. Chemotherapy can help shrink tumors, relieve symptoms, and extend survival, especially when combined with other modalities.
Radiation therapy may be used as an adjunct to surgery or chemotherapy to target residual cancer cells and alleviate symptoms like pain or chest wall invasion. Recently, advances in immunotherapy have shown promise, with drugs that help the immune system recognize and attack mesothelioma cells, offering hope for improved outcomes. Clinical trials continue to investigate targeted therapies and novel treatment combinations to enhance survival rates.
In addition to medical treatments, supportive care plays a vital role in managing symptoms like pain, shortness of breath, and fatigue. Palliative care ensures patients maintain the highest possible quality of life throughout their journey. Early involvement of multidisciplinary teams—including oncologists, surgeons, radiation specialists, and palliative care providers—is essential for personalized treatment planning.
